These days there is no shortage of biopics on both big and small screens alike, and we aren’t complaining! The newest on our radar is another historical film featuring the story of gospel legend Mahalia Jackson. Remember Me: The Mahalia Jackson Story will star Ledisi as the leading lady, and Columbus Short will portray Martin Luther King, Jr.

Short gave a statement on his new role with Deadline; 

“I have dreamed of playing this role for many years,” said Short. “It’s truly a great honor to portray a man that has made such an indelible impact on society and to all of ours lives. I am thankful to Ericka for the opportunity and proud to play alongside a wonderful cast.”

The project was written by Ericka Nicole Malone (2 Degrees) and is being directed by Denise Dowe. Actresses Janet Hubert and Wendy Raquel Robinson have also joined the cast.

Photos by Chris Haston/NBCU Photo Bank and Alexander Tamargo/Getty Images

This news comes just a few days after the first look into another Mahalia Jackson biopic starring Danielle Brooks was released by Lifetime.

The gospel legend and civil rights activist were good friends, and history tells us that the infamous “I Have a Dream” speech was inspired by the “Move On Up a Little Higher” singer.
